Output 878a988e126b66727436c37008c8c87ca2674e8c732dd7de39dcc77aa74f9e0d:8

value
21625852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bc01824012d754786ccc07dce7261f023d4323a OP_EQUAL
address
MBtVQdC6dhwGKZXyLYLqDGhNR4cJrvRkcg
transaction
878a988e126b66727436c37008c8c87ca2674e8c732dd7de39dcc77aa74f9e0d
spent
true